Childbirth was dangerous for each mom and child in the eighteenth-century but if a peasant girl was capable of, she may probably give delivery, on average, to seven children. In the tough climate of the Russian steppe, and a lifetime of labor from an early age, maybe half of all kids would live to adulthood. “The start of her first youngster, ideally a son, established her place in her husband’s household. As she continued to bear sons, her standing additional improved.” Russian peasant households needed help in the fields and to handle the household; not with the ability to hire anyone for these tasks, children were the only method to get the assistance they wanted. Having a son ensured that the household name would proceed in addition to any property they might personal, although as Petrine reforms came into impact, it began to be equally profitable to have a woman.

Early in the eighteenth-century, the common age for peasant women to marry was round twelve years old. At this time they had been nonetheless learning what could be expected of them as wives and in addition wanted their parent’s consent to marry. “The requirement of the legislation code of 1649 that girls not marry before the age of fifteen was hardly ever observed.” Various permissions for marriage had been required; widows and single ladies dwelling on authorities owned property needed to get hold of the permission of the village assembly before they might marry anybody. Young peasant ladies spent way more of their child-bearing years as married women than their counterparts in Western Europe did.

Game 116 is the brainchild of a Moscow promoting agency, Room 485, which created it in collaboration with girls’s-rights activists, including russian women looks Pisklakova-Parker and Anna Rivina of Nasiliu.internet (its name, which is the same as its URL, interprets to “no to violence”), one other non-revenue working on domestic violence. The name Game 116 comes from Article 116 of the Russian criminal code, which defines battery as inflicting “pain” but not leading to physical harm. A style in a position to react to the social and cultural ambitions of the brand new broad studying public, to well-liked culture, in addition to to the challenges and opportunities for writers within the new market-driven publishing world, was the sensational novel. The definition of the genre used by scholars137 identifies its earlier Western European mannequin and emphasizes its popularity, the material success of its authors, its girl-centred topics and characters and the female readers and writers. The girls’s sensational novel developed within the first decade of the twentieth century and have become a best-vendor which appealed above all to women, of all lessons. It was a product of recent aesthetic preferences, new sorts of fantasies and new forms of distribution by literary and business establishments.
